Peanut Butter Cookie Bars

These “Lunch Lady” Peanut Butter Cookie Bars take you back to nostalgic school cafeteria days with their soft, chewy texture and a rich peanut butter flavor, topped with a simple vanilla glaze. Easy to make and perfect for bake sales, lunchboxes, or family gatherings, this recipe captures the comforting taste of classic peanut butter cookies in a bar format.

Full Recipe: 

Ingredients

For the Bars:

  • 1 cup (2 sticks) unsalted butter, softened

  • 1 cup granulated sugar

  • 1 cup packed brown sugar

  • 1 cup creamy peanut butter

  • 2 large eggs, room temperature

  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ract

  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our

  • 1 teaspoon baking powder

  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

For the Glaze:

  • 1 cup powdered sugar, sifted

  • 2-3 tablespoons milk (or cream)

  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ract

Optional Toppings:

  • Sprinkles, chopped peanuts, or mini chocolate chips

Directions

  1.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line an 8×8-inch baking pan with parchment paper, leaving an overhang on two sides.

  2. Cream the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ar using an electric mixer until light and fluffy (about 3-4 minutes).

  3. Add Wet Ingredients: Mix in the peanut butter until smooth, then add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ition. Stir in vanilla extract.

  4. Combine Dry Ingredients: In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, and salt. Gradually add this to the wet mixture, mixing until combined.

  5. Press Dough Into Pan: Transfer the dough to the prepared baking pan and press it evenly with a spatula.

  6. Bake the Bars: B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the edges are golden and the center is set. A toothpick inserted should come out clean or with a few moist crumbs.

  7. Cool Completely: Allow the bars to cool completely in the pan on a wire rack (about 1-2 hours).

  8. Make and Apply the Glaze: In a small bowl, whisk together powdered sugar, milk, and vanilla extract to make the glaze. Adjust the milk for your desired consistency. Drizzle the glaze over the cooled bars.

  9. Optional Toppings: If using, immediately sprinkle toppings (chopped peanuts, chocolate chips, or sprinkles) over the glaze before it sets.

  10. Cool and Serve: Let the glaze set for 20-30 minutes before slicing and serving.

The Cookie Bar Texture: Soft, Chewy, and Satisfying

The texture of these “Lunch Lady” Peanut Butter Cookie Bars is key to their appeal. Unlike traditional cookies, which may be crunchy or crisp, these bars are soft, chewy, and thick. The chewy texture makes them incredibly satisfying, offering that perfect bite that holds together but still melts in your mouth.

The key to achieving this soft and chewy texture is the right balance of ingredients. The butter, peanut butter, and eggs work together to create a dough that is easy to press into the pan and bakes into a perfect texture. The granulated sugar and brown sugar further contribute to the soft, chewy consistency, while the addition of baking powder gives the bars just enough rise to remain thick without being overly cakey.

Another factor that helps these bars maintain their chewy consistency is their baking time. Baked for just 20-25 minutes, they are golden on the edges but still slightly soft in the center. The result is a bar that stays moist and chewy, making it the ideal treat for anyone who enjoys a more tender dessert.
